As someone who actually has a degree in Slavic Languages, I can reassure you that there are several valid ways to spell it in English. We don't have unique ways to represent all the Ukrainian vowels. The most academically accurate is "Zelenskyy" with two y's, "Zelensky" is probably how he'd spell it if he lived here (so you are fine), and "Zelenskiy" might seem Russian instead of Ukrainian for really picky Ukrainians, but for us it represents the same sounds in a way we are more familiar with and is less likely to cause weird pronunciation mistakes by Americans than "Zelenskyy." Yes, even "Zelenskyi" is possible, I but personally wouldn't spell it that way. BTW, it basically means 'Green.'
